BT wired to that manhole ready for when new owners asked for lines but the builder wired the house and installed the internal sockets (even if they have a BT logo on them).
Hence, there is no BT line into your new address.

12 weeks is a worse-case scenario, usially it is 4, as BT take a direct feed from RM's PAF (Postcode Address File). Keep checking for the address on the Royal Mail's address checker, and when it's on there, BT will have access to it.0
